LONDON, Ont. – Following a 4-1 victory over the York Lions last weekend, the Western Mustangs hope to improve their 2-3 record when they face the Waterloo Warriors at Thompson Arena on Saturday at 4:00 pm.
Waterloo has played one more game than Western has, and at 0-6 they are desperate for their first win of the season. So far they have 17 goals against and have only scored five.
Waterloo’s Jessica Tracey (Woodslee, Ont.) scored two goals, Caitlin Brydges (Ariss, Ont.) scored one goal and assisted two, Emma McMillan (Hastings, Ont.) scored one and also assisted two, and Ona Mezenberg has scored one.
Mustang’s rookies are stepping up this season. Michelle Saunders (Oakville, Ont.) leads the team in points with four goals and two assists – and has also been dominating on the powerplay. Marianne Filson (Denfield, Ont.) has scored two goals and assisted two.
Despite Waterloo’s record, Western needs to come ready to play three periods of hockey on Saturday and cannot take Waterloo lightly.
